WebMost of the inclination sensors (also called inclinometers, tilt or slope sensors) available on the market today feature a multi-axis MEMS ( M icro E lectro M echanical S ystem) accelerometer. These types of measuring cells are very small, precise and robust as well as wear- and maintenance-free. The MEMS measuring cell consists of two main ... WebSENTINEL-2A and SENTINEL-2B occupy the same orbit separated by 180 degrees.The mean orbital altitude is 786 km. The orbit inclination is 98.62° and the Mean Local Solar Time …

WebASM introduces a new inclination sensor that is robust, comes in an ultra-compact housing and provides high accuracy. The new posi tilt® PTM27 sensor measures inclination in the range of +/-180° with one axis and in the range of +/-60° with two axes.
